Dpit: Distribution Pitting
Compares distributions with one another in terms of their fit to each sample in a dataset that contains multiple samples, as described in Joo, Aguinis, and Bradley (in press). Users can examine the fit of seven distributions per sample: pure power law, lognormal, exponential, power law with an exponential cutoff, normal, Poisson, and Weibull. Automation features allow the user to compare all distributions for all samples with a single command line, which creates a separate row containing results for each sample until the entire dataset has been analyzed.
